Output e68059786c19bcdeb8529be163308400a5acd9641a4f8e0672d6cdae4ee73863:1
- value
- 2566435
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 219ccf12c0588c31c995581eaa855f7cd28b64ef OP_EQUAL
- address
- 34kk59RryB7hb3eUz1SeR9r7Ns2MEW8fKX
- transaction
- e68059786c19bcdeb8529be163308400a5acd9641a4f8e0672d6cdae4ee73863
- confirmations
- 423936
- spent
- true